You can also: 

  • Sing songs. Some ideas for French and English singers/playlists you can check out are listed below.

 

 

 

  • English singers you can look up on Youtube:
    • Fred Penner
    • Raffi
    • Sharon, Lois & Bram
    • Anything that gets kids singing, practicing language, vocabulary, numbers, letters, etc.  

 

  • Listen and journal/respond to a variety of styles and selections of music 
  • Practice moving to music: Dance, walk, skip, explore; there are so many great ways to use your body to respond to music
  • Create: Sing or play along with instruments (ones at home or create your own) and make up some catchy tunes :)
